    Abstract:

    Objective:To optimize urinary protein preparation method,to obtain a two-dimensional gel electrophoresis(2-DE) map with more urinary protein spots and higher resolution,and to provide technical supports for urinary proteomic researches. Methods:Firstly,urinary protein was extracted by 6 different preparation methods and then the total protein content between them were compared;secondly,protein spots as well as three-time repeated matching rate of 2-DE maps of these six methods were ana-lyzed,and P value for statistical analysis was set;finally,for the best method,2 different polyacrylamide gel electrophoresis(PAGE) concentrations and 2 different immobilized pH gradient(IPG) strips were utilized to compare protein spots and resolution of 2-DE maps. Results:Method named ultrafiltration got the most proteins((791±17) μg,P=0.000) as well as maximum protein spots(724±29,P=0.000). Utilization of 12.5% PAGE gel combined with IPG pH 3-10 strip was beneficial for the whole analysis of urinary proteins,es-pecially for the acid and basic proteins,however,when combined with pH 4-7 strip,a 2-DE map of higher resolution within the iso-electric point range of 4-7(P<0.05) can be obtained. Conclusion:This research establishes a 2-DE compatible urinary protein prepa-ration method and obtains more comprehensive urinary protein spots information,which lays a solid foundation for urinary proteomics research of clinical physiology and diseases.
